What Affects CDL Training (Commercial Drivers License) Cost in New York City?
Program type
Community college: $2,000-$5,000. Private CDL school: $4,000-$8,000. Company-sponsored: $0 (with commitment)
License class
Class B (straight truck/bus): $2,000-$4,000. Class A (tractor-trailer): $3,000-$8,000. Hazmat/tanker endorsement: $200-$500 extra

Tips to Save on CDL Training (Commercial Drivers License) in New York City
- 1.Community college programs cost 40-60% less than private schools
- 2.Many trucking companies offer free CDL training in exchange for a 1-2 year commitment
- 3.WIOA grants and GI Bill benefits can cover training costs
- 4.Some states offer free CDL training through workforce development programs

How long does CDL training take?
Full-time programs take 3-8 weeks. Part-time community college programs may take 3-6 months. Company-sponsored training is typically 4-8 weeks with guaranteed employment.
